The New Victory Theater offers family workshops that relate to a New Victory Theater show. All workshops are taught by professional artists in beautiful studios where Broadway shows are rehearsed. Imagine a circus from the barrios of Cali, Colombia, that’s where URBAN comes from , “a take-no-prisoners acrobatic tour de force that balances risk and reward, defiance and delight.” Billed as a show for ages 8 and up, Urban combines trapeze, tightrope and triple dutch routines to a an original score of reggae/dance music.
